Used BMW Cars for Sale across the US

33,274 found


Make












530i

Condition: Certified
Mileage: 8,445
Gasoline
Automatic
AWD
$49,999
$871/mo

530i

Condition: Certified
Mileage: 5,359
Gasoline
Automatic
AWD
$50,999
$888/mo

530i

Condition: Certified
Mileage: 7,704
Gasoline
Automatic
AWD
$50,999
$888/mo

28i

Condition: Used
Mileage: 46,320
Gasoline
Automatic
FWD
$19,980
$348/mo

50i

Condition: Used
Mileage: 59,325
Gasoline
Automatic
AWD
$37,900
$660/mo

330i

Condition: Used
Mileage: 6,221
Gasoline
Automatic
RWD
$48,845
$851/mo

40i

Condition: Used
Mileage: 5,431
Gasoline
Automatic
AWD
$75,724
$1,319/mo

750i

Condition: Used
Mileage: 38,719
Gasoline
Automatic
AWD
$49,420
$861/mo

430i

Condition: Used
Mileage: 5,215
Gasoline
Automatic
AWD
$47,911
$835/mo

Base

Condition: Used
Mileage: 5,297
Electric
Automatic
AWD
$64,945
$1,131/mo

228i

Condition: Used
Mileage: 20,718
Gasoline
Automatic
FWD
$28,120
$490/mo

Base

Condition: Certified
Mileage: 9,129
Electric
Automatic
AWD
$59,989
$1,045/mo

530i

Condition: Used
Mileage: 1,375
Gasoline
Automatic
AWD
$64,462
$1,123/mo

28i

Condition: Used
Mileage: 2,754
Gasoline
Automatic
AWD
$42,820
$746/mo

330i

Condition: Used
Mileage: 5,275
Gasoline
Automatic
AWD
$46,995
$819/mo

28i

Condition: Used
Mileage: 10
Gasoline
Automatic
AWD
$47,725
$831/mo

What is the average price for used BMW across the US, and how many are for sale?

  • Available
    33,274
    A total of 33,274 cars for sale are available.
  • Average
    $45,895
    $45,895 is the average price.
  • Сheapest
    $2,950
    The price is starting from as low as $2,950.
  • Most Expensive
    $350,995
    The most expensive cars cost up to $350,995.